Etymology[edit]

ᄒᆞᆫ (hon, one) +‎ ᄢᅳ (psku, variant of ᄢᅵ (pski, occasion)) +‎ (-uy, locative particle). Literally "at one time".

Adverb[edit]

ᄒᆞᆫᄢᅴ〮 (hònpskúy)

  1. at the same time
    • 1447, Grand Prince Suyang, 釋譜詳節 / 석보상절 [Seokbo sangjeol], page 21:6b:
      모ᄃᆞᆫ〮 (샤ᇰ)(ᅀᅵᆫ)이〮 ᄒᆞᆫᄢᅴ〮 소리〮ᄅᆞᆯ〮 내〯야〮 ()()()(솅〮)(ᅙᅳᆷ)()(사ᇙ〮) ᄒᆞ〮야〮 일ᄏᆞᄅᆞ면〮 즉〮자히〮 버서〮 나리〮니〮
      mwòtón SYÀNG.ZÌN-í hònpskúy swòlí-lól nǎyá NÀM.MWÙ.KWÀN.SYÉY.QÙM.PPWÒ.SÁLQ hóyá ìlkhòlòmyén cúkcàhí pèsé nàlíní
      If all the merchants cry out as one and say, "Hail to the Guanyin Bodhisattva", they will escape [it] immediately

Descendants[edit]

  • Jeju: ᄒᆞᆷ치 (hawmchi)
  • Korean: 함께 (hamkke)
